The sum of two forces is 18 N and resultant whose direction is at right angles to the smaller force is 12 N. The magnitude of the two forces are
Options
A.13, 5
B.12, 6
C.14, 4
D.11, 7
Solution

Let two forces be P and Q. Given P + Q = 18 and

⇒ P2 + 144 = Q2 = (18-P)2; ⇒ P2 + 144 = 324 - 36P + P2
⇒ 36P = 180 ⇒ P = 5 and Q = 13
